[0046] The present invention includes two space objects A and B, using instruments: a compass and an inclinometer, and also includes related data such as azimuth and pitch angle after measurement by GPS.
[0047] Its working process is:
[0048] The horizontal plane passing through a fixed point in space is unique, and there are countless direction lines passing through a fixed point in this horizontal plane, but there is one and only one direction line with a magnetic north angle γ (or 180+γ), and at this time the direction line is the same as AB The connection between objects forms the only plane in space: plane AB, which is perpendicular to the horizontal plane; using the north arrow in the relevant horizontal plane, the direction line of object A or B can be adjusted to plane AB. Use the inclinometer to adjust the direction line of object A or B up and down in plane AB to complete the alignment of object A or B.
